celery.worker.state¶
Internal worker state (global).
This includes the currently active and reserved tasks, statistics, and revoked tasks.
- class celery.worker.state.Persistent(state, filename, clock=None)[source]¶
Stores worker state between restarts.
This is the persistent data stored by the worker when
celery worker --statedbis enabled.Currently only stores revoked task id’s.

- celery.worker.state.SOFTWARE_INFO = {'sw_ident': 'py-celery', 'sw_sys': 'Linux', 'sw_ver': '5.5.2'}¶
Worker software/platform information.
- celery.worker.state.revoked = <LimitedSet(0): maxlen=50000, expires=10800.0, minlen=0>¶
the list of currently revoked tasks. Persistent if
statedbset.
- celery.worker.state.task_accepted(request, _all_total_count=None, add_request=<method-wrapper '__setitem__' of dict object>, add_active_request=<bound method WeakSet.add of set()>, add_to_total_count=<bound method Counter.update of Counter()>)[source]¶
Update global state when a task has been accepted.
- celery.worker.state.task_ready(request, successful=False, remove_request=<built-in method pop of dict object>, discard_active_request=<bound method WeakSet.discard of set()>, discard_reserved_request=<bound method WeakSet.discard of set()>)[source]¶
Update global state when a task is ready.
- celery.worker.state.task_reserved(request, add_request=<method-wrapper '__setitem__' of dict object>, add_reserved_request=<bound method WeakSet.add of set()>)[source]¶
Update global state when a task has been reserved.
- celery.worker.state.total_count = {}¶
count of tasks accepted by the worker, sorted by type.
